Understanding the Basics of Rhinoplasty Surgery

Before diving into the specific techniques, it’s important to grasp what rhinoplasty entails. Rhinoplasty, commonly known as a nose job, is a surgical procedure designed to reshape or reconstruct the nose for aesthetic improvement or to address breathing difficulties. Patients undergo rhinoplasty for various reasons, such as correcting congenital defects, injury repair, or enhancing facial harmony.

Key Factors Influencing Your Technique Choice

Facial Structure and Aesthetic Goals

Every face has unique proportions and contours that influence which rhinoplasty technique is most appropriate. Surgeons assess the size, shape, and skin type to recommend either open or closed rhinoplasty methods.

  • Open rhinoplasty involves a small incision on the columella (the tissue between the nostrils), allowing direct visualization of nasal structures, which is ideal for complex reshaping.

  • Closed rhinoplasty features internal incisions, resulting in less visible scarring and faster recovery but can be limited in terms of structural adjustments.

Medical and Functional Considerations

If nasal breathing issues exist, functional rhinoplasty techniques may be combined with aesthetic revisions. Assessing nasal cartilage strength and airway health is necessary to choose an approach that addresses both cosmetic and medical needs without compromising nasal function.

Open vs. Closed Rhinoplasty: Which Is Right for You?

Open Rhinoplasty Advantages

Open rhinoplasty offers enhanced precision for complicated cases involving significant reshaping or revision surgeries. It is suitable for patients requiring structural grafts or liquid rhinoplasty is unsuitable. The clear visibility during surgery allows precise adjustments.

Closed Rhinoplasty Benefits

For patients seeking minor contour corrections or subtle refinements, closed rhinoplasty is less invasive and involves shorter downtimes. It minimizes swelling and typically results in quicker recovery compared to open rhinoplasty.

Considering Non-Surgical Alternatives

In some cases, non-surgical rhinoplasty with dermal fillers might be an option for patients wanting temporary adjustments without surgery. These procedures can correct minor asymmetries and add volume but do not address functional problems or reduce nasal size.

 FAQs

What are the main differences between open and closed rhinoplasty?
Open rhinoplasty provides better visibility and access to nasal structures through a small external incision, making it ideal for complex cases. Closed rhinoplasty involves internal incisions with less scarring and faster recovery but limits the extent of restructuring.

Is it possible to improve breathing while getting rhinoplasty surgery?
Yes, many rhinoplasty surgeries combine cosmetic improvements with functional corrections to improve nasal airflow and breathing issues.

How long is the recovery period for rhinoplasty surgery?
Recovery varies by technique, but generally, initial swelling decreases within a few weeks, with final results evident after several months.

Can rhinoplasty techniques be customized to individual facial features?
Absolutely. Surgeons tailor the procedure based on your unique facial anatomy and desired outcomes to ensure natural-looking results.

Are non-surgical options effective for rhinoplasty?
Non-surgical rhinoplasty using fillers can address minor imperfections temporarily but is not suitable for structural or functional problems.
